Commercial Building Demolition Services

Commercial building demolition involves the systematic dismantling and removal of structures that are no longer in use or need to be replaced. This process typically includes the careful planning of the demolition, the use of specialized equipment to safely tear down the building, and the disposal or recycling of debris. Demolition contractors work to ensure that the process is efficient and complies with local regulations, minimizing disruption to surrounding properties and infrastructure. These services are essential for clearing space for new developments, renovations, or urban revitalization projects.

One of the primary issues that commercial demolition services address is the need to safely and efficiently remove outdated or unsafe structures. Buildings that are damaged, structurally compromised, or no longer meet functional requirements can pose hazards to occupants and the community. Demolition helps eliminate these risks, making way for new construction or improvements. Additionally, the removal of old structures can facilitate site cleanup, reduce clutter, and prepare properties for new development plans, ultimately supporting community growth and property value enhancement.

Properties that typically utilize commercial demolition services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, manufacturing facilities, and other large-scale commercial structures. These properties often require extensive removal work due to their size and complexity. Demolition may also be necessary for properties undergoing major renovations or repurposing, where existing structures are incompatible with new development goals. The overview below groups typical Commercial Building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Celina,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or and Equipment Costs - Demolition services typically range from $4,000 to $15,000 for commercial buildings, depending on size and complexity. Larger or more complex structures may incur higher labor and equipment exp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.

Permits and Disposal Fees - Permit costs for commercial demolition can vary from $500 to $3,000, depending on local regulations and project scope. Disposal fees for debris generally range from $1,000 to $5,000, influenced by material type and volume. Contact local service providers for precise costs tailored to the project.

Size and Building Type - Small commercial structures may cost between $8,000 and $20,000 to demolish, while larger buildings can range from $50,000 to over $200,000. The building’s size, height, and construction materials significantly impact the overall cost. Local contractors can assess specific building features for accurate pricing.

Additional Project Factors - Factors such as the presence of hazardous materials or the need for specialized equipment can add $5,000 or more to the total cost. Site accessibility and location also influence pricing, with urban sites often costing more. Local experts can evaluate these factors for detailed cost est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Commercial Building Demolition services involve the safe and efficient removal of entire commercial structures, including office buildings, retail centers, and warehouses. Local contractors can assist with planning and executing demolition projects to meet specific site requirements.

Interior Demolition specialists focus on removing interior elements of commercial buildings, such as walls, flooring, and fixtures, without affecting the building’s structural integrity. This service is often sought during renovations or tenant improvements.

Selective Demolition providers offer targeted removal of specific building components, allowing for renovation or remodeling while preserving other parts of the structure. This approach minimizes disruption to ongoing operations.

Asbestos and Hazardous Material Removal experts handle the safe extraction of hazardous materials prior to demolition, ensuring compliance with safety standards and protecting surrounding environments.

Site Clearing and Preparation services involve clearing debris, trees, and other obstructions to prepare a site for new construction or development after demolition is completed. Local pros can manage these preparatory tasks efficiently.

Structural Assessment and Debris Removal specialists evaluate the remaining structure’s stability and oversee the removal of debris to facilitate safe and compliant demolition processes on commercial sites.

What types of commercial buildings can be demolished? Demolition services typically handle a variety of structures including office buildings, retail spaces, warehouses, and industrial facilities.

How long does a commercial building demolition usually take? The duration of demolition projects varies based on the size and complexity of the structure, with local contractors providing specific estimates.

Are permits required for commercial building demolition? Most jurisdictions require permits for demolition; local service providers can assist with the permitting process.

What methods are used for commercial building demolition? Common methods include wrecking ball demolition, excavator with hydraulic shears, and implosion, depending on the project specifics.
